    Originally posted by deanrw
    The problem with this fight never being made has everything to do with what they were currently making. They could be offered 50 million each, but why lay it all on the line when they were making 30-40 million fighting softer touches?

    The problem is both guys are spoiled rotten. They were paid too much for fighting guys levels below them. Why would they want to take a truly risky fight for a few clams more?

    Even though what I said there ^ is the truth. There is no way in hell that fight was going to get made on a 50-50 or 60-40 split. Those slices of the pie would mean both of them would not really make much more than they were making beforehand and it would not be worth the risk. All we saw was 2 sides playing to the press and fans.

      Originally posted by JDD1
      Yup. Doesn't really matter what we think-only matters what Manny thought.

      Myself, I don't think the offer was that bad.-its something like $10-12 mil more than Manny ever made for any other fight, so he could of said yes. On the other hand, if the fight made what most people think, Floyd would potentially be making 3-4 times what Manny would (based on the way his deal is structured). As such, I can understand why Manny would refuse this deal.

      Of course, had Manny not walked away from the fight in 2009/10 this deal wouldn't be an issue.

      Agreed and agreed. I understand why Manny walked away (although in hindsight it doesn't look so great). But he had every right not to take the short, short end of the stick and I ain't mad at him. The 2009 negotiations on the other hand...smdh.

              Originally posted by daggum
              first of all he didn't offer manny pacquiao the man 40 million because manny pacquiao is promoted by top rank. he can't just leave and accept any offer. he has a legal contract. so floyd offered top rank and manny pac 40 mill(over the phone very official) so then if you look at the numbers top rank usually makes over 40 million per pac fight so accepting less to do the biggest fight in boxing history doesn't make a lot of sense now does it? if you subtract top rank's usual cut pac wouldn't even make his biggest payday either. also the total amount generated for this fight would almost certainly exceed 200 million so 160 million to 40 million? is that really fair? does floyd generate 4 times as much as pac? no not even close. so no it wasn't a good offer. yes it was a joke to anyone who understands simple concepts, but it was a great offer for any simpleton who doesn't like to think.
              This is what i've been saying the whole time, good post bro.
